Don't believe everything you hear by candidates on the campaign trail. Case in point: what President Barack Obama said during his recent State of the Union Address.

Whether or not you consider the address part of the campaign trail, the president said more than 1,000 jobs were created as a result of the tire tariffs he applied to consumer tire imports from China in 2009. That is not true.

"Wall Street Journal" business writer John Bussey directly addressed the issue in his Jan. 20, 2012, story, "The U.S. tries playing hard ball -- and whiffs." But that was four days before the president spoke.
